Printed on A4 card stock, the models would be about 1/72 scale.
However, the images are large and could be printed at a print shop on larger sheets of card stock to make larger models. I print my models at 12 % to get 1/144 scale models. At this scale, I can put four models on one sheet of card stock. Ken |
